The Pediatric Intensive Care Unit (PICU)
Registered Nurse provides comprehensive, family-entered care to pediatric patients with an average length of stay of 24–72 hours in a mixed‑acuity critical care environment. The PICU primarily cares for children with acute respiratory compromise, including conditions such as RSV, bronchiolitis, pneumonia, and severe asthma exacerbations requiring high‑flow oxygen therapy, noninvasive ventilation (CPAP/BiPAP), or mechanical ventilation. Many admissions involve respiratory support and frequent assessment with rapid response to clinical changes.
The unit also manages postoperative and surgical patients PICU Registered Nurses care for patients with sepsis or evolving shock, as well as metabolic and endocrine emergencies, with particular emphasis on diabetic keto acidosis (DKA) and complex diabetes management. This role requires strong pediatric assessment skills, sound clinical judgment, proficiency with advanced respiratory and metabolic therapies, and effective collaboration with interdisciplinary teams to deliver safe, high‑quality care in a fast‑paced pediatric ICU setting.
